Investing.com – Philippines stocks were lower after the close on Tuesday, as losses in the Mining & Oil, Services and Banking & Financials sectors led shares lower.
At the close in Philippines, the PSEi Composite declined 0.98%.
The best performers of the session on the PSEi Composite were Aboitiz Equity Ventures Inc (PS:AEV), which rose 2.34% or 1.800 points to trade at 78.800 at the close. Meanwhile, Aboitiz Power Corp (PS:AP) added 1.22% or 0.55 points to end at 45.70 and DMCI Holdings Inc (PS:DMC) was up 0.84% or 0.100 points to 11.960 in late trade.
The worst performers of the session were Bloomberry Resorts Corp (PS:BLOOM), which fell 8.66% or 0.440 points to trade at 4.640 at the close. JG Summit Holdings Inc (PS:JGS) declined 4.42% or 3.350 points to end at 72.400 and BDO Unibank Inc (PS:BDO) was down 3.27% or 3.50 points to 103.50.
Falling stocks outnumbered advancing ones on the Philippines Stock Exchange by 145 to 51 and 41 ended unchanged.
Gold for December delivery was down 0.37% or 4.95 to $1339.15 a troy ounce. Elsewhere in commodities trading, Crude oil for delivery in November fell 1.31% or 0.60 to hit $45.33 a barrel, while the December Brent oil contract fell 1.63% or 0.78 to trade at $47.15 a barrel.
CNY/PHP was down 0.08% to 7.2273, while USD/PHP fell 0.04% to 48.220.
The US Dollar Index was up 0.07% at 95.28.
